The Freya 39 is a 39.25ft cutter designed by Halverson Bros. and built in fiberglass since 1970.

The Freya 39 is a moderate weight sailboat which is under powered. It is very stable / stiff and has an excellent righting capability if capsized. It is best suited as a bluewater cruising boat.
